Hello Everyone! I haven't been on in a few years. Hope everyones rides are treating them well. Still have my 05 fx45, 10 years and going. I am experiencing the vdc off, slip, check engine soon lights. Ran the code, p0340(camshaft position sensor bank 1 sensor A). I did the gas pedal dance and reset it, but lights came back on, and last night fx shut off while driving. I am going to try changing the passenger side camshaft sensor as from what I understand it is the easiest to get to. From what I have read, with the 45, code p0340 does not actually tell if it is driver/passenger side camshaft sensor or even crankshaft sensor... I would get the Hitachi one since it said its the "Actual OEM Part". I replaced mine recently with an Autozone Duralast brand with lifetime warranty for $46. No choice for me since mine fail to start with the DTC P0340 code all of the sudden one day and my FX is my daily.
